Faux Cakability - this might be it
1/4 cup egg white powder (like JustWhites) 1 tsp xanathan gum 1 tablespoon baking soda 1 Vitamin C tablet - crushed. Or 1 tsp powder I crushed the vitamin C in a coffee grinder. Someone on this board posted it and it works beautifully. 1/4 cup per 1 cup ground nuts. **(the poster's comments, I haven't made this yet)** |

Since I have been sick I have been eating a lot of soup. I was sick of egg drop soup so this idea came to me while making Revoloopisies.
I saved some of the batter and added about 1Tbs. Parm. Cheese. When this chicken broth was softly boiling I dropped the mixture in by tablespoons and let it simmer for about 5 minutes. Once the clouds were done I served myself and DH a bowl. It was delicious, they were so light, hence the name Revoloopisie Cloud Soup. |
